Inombolo ye-CAS:6153-56-6Amanye Amagama:I-Oxalic Acid DihydrateMF:H2C2O4*2H2OInombolo ye-EINECS:205-634-3Umgangatho weBanga:Ibanga lezeMvelisoUbunyulu:99.6%Inkangeleko:Umgubo oMhlophe weCrystallineIsicelo:Isikhumba/Iarhente yokunciphisa/yokwemba/yokucoca amatyeIgama lebrand:Shandong PulisiIzibuko lokulayisha:Qingdao/Tianjin/ShanghaiUkupakisha:Ingxowa ye-25KGIkhowudi ye-HS:29171110Isatifikethi:I-ISO COA MSDSUbunzima beemolekyuli:90.03Indawo yokunyibilika:101~102℃Ubungakanani:22-25MTS/20'FCLUxinano:1.653g/mLUMarko:Ingenziwa ngokwezifiso

Le nkqubo yokunyibilikisa ifana kakhulu nendlela yokunyibilikisa istatshi. Isisombululo se-ethylene glycol esimanzi sitshiswa ukuya kuma-60 °C, kwaye i-asidi exutyiweyo (30%–40% ye-sulfuric acid ngobunzima, 20%–25% ye-nitric acid ngobunzima) kunye ne-vanadium pentoxide zongezwa phantsi kokuxutywa ngamandla. Ukunyibilikisa kwenziwa kwi-50–70 °C kunye ne-1.3–4.0 kPa. Imveliso iyapholiswa, yenziwe ikristale, kwaye ihluzwe ukuze kufunyanwe i-oxalic acid enobumsulwa be-99.9% kunye nesivuno esingaphezulu kwe-90%. Le ndlela inokwenziwa phantsi kweemeko ezintathu zenkqubo: uxinzelelo lomoya, uxinzelelo oluncitshisiweyo, kunye noxinzelelo olunyukileyo. Inenkqubo elula, isivuno esiphezulu se-oxalic acid, umgangatho wemveliso olungileyo, kunye nokubuyiselwa phantse ngokupheleleyo kwe-nitric acid, kodwa ixabiso lezinto eziluhlaza liphezulu.
